How Our Laminate Floor Water Extraction Process Works
With Laminate Floor Water Extraction, a proper process is crucial. Our team will work diligently to extract the water, dry the area, and restore your laminate floors to their original state. We’ll use top-of-the-line equipment and techniques to ensure a thorough job, every time.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a customized plan tailored to your needs. Our team will identify the source of the water and find out the best course of action for extraction.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use our state-of-the-art equipment to extract the water from your laminate floors, including powerful pumps and wet vacuums.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and promoting a dry, safe environment.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from the area. This step is essential in preventing m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Laminate Floor Repair and Restoration
Our team will work tirelessly to repair and restore your laminate floors to their original state. We’ll use high-quality materials and techniques to ensure a seamless finish.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
We’ll conduct a thorough final inspection to ensure that the job is complete and meets our high standards. Our team will also provide a certification of completion, giving you peace of mind knowing that your home is safe and dry.

Laminate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small Water Spill | Yes | No | Easy to clean up with a wet vacuum and some elbow grease. |
| Large Water Leak or Flood |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ively extract the water. |
| Visible Water Damage or Leaks |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ards if left untreated. |
| Musty Odors or Moisture in the Air |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can lead to mold and mildew growth, which can be a health hazard. |
| Laminate Floor Warping or Buckling | No | Yes | Professional repair and restoration are needed to restore the floor to its original state. |
| Water Stains or Discoloration | No | Yes | Professional cleaning and restoration are needed to remove the stains and discoloration. |

Laminate Floor Water Extraction Cost in Miami Gardens, FL
The cost of Laminate Floor Water Extraction in Miami Gardens,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your unique needs and bud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water, equ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Laminate Floor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, materials needed |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
